Sumário

Search

  1. Prefácio
  2. Introdução à Movimentação de Dados em Massa do PowerExchange
  3. Ouvinte do PowerExchange
  4. Movimentação de Dados em Massa do Adabas
  5. Movimentação de Dados em Massa do Datacom
  6. Movimentação de Dados em Massa do DB2 para i5/OS
  7. Movimentação de Dados em Massa do DB2 para Linux, UNIX e Windows
  8. Movimentação de Dados em Massa do DB2 para z/OS
  9. Movimentação de Dados em Massa do IDMS
  10. Movimentação de Dados em Massa do IMS
  11. Movimentação de Dados em Massa do Microsoft SQL Server
  12. Movimentação de Dados em Massa do Oracle
  13. Movimentação de Dados em Massa de Arquivo Sequencial
  14. Movimentação de Dados em Massa do VSAM
  15. Gravando Dados com Tolerância a Falhas
  16. Opções de Monitoração e Ajuste

Guia de Movimentação de Dados em Massa

Guia de Movimentação de Dados em Massa

Criando Arquivos de Ações Corretivas para Tratamento de Erros Personalizado

Criando Arquivos de Ações Corretivas para Tratamento de Erros Personalizado

Você pode personalizar o comportamento de tolerância a falhas se exigir uma estratégia de tratamento de erros específica. No entanto, essa tarefa é opcional, pois o PowerExchange apresenta uma lista padrão de códigos de erros recuperáveis e fatais para cada banco de dados suportado.
Use o procedimento a seguir para personalizar o comportamento do PowerExchange para determinados códigos de erro do banco de dados.
Para criar arquivos de ações corretivas para tratamento de erros personalizado:
  1. Crie um arquivo de ações corretivas que defina todos os códigos de erro do banco de dados para os quais você deseja personalizar o tratamento de erros pelo PowerExchange. Você pode usar um dos arquivos de ações corretivas de amostra que o PowerExchange fornece como modelo. Para especificar uma opção de tolerância a falhas para um código de erro, use a seguinte sintaxe:
    error_code
    ,
    option
    Em que:
    • error_code
      é um código específico do banco de dados, como o código DB2 SQLSTATE ou o código de erro Oracle ORA-
      nnnnn
      .
    • A
      opção
      é
      R
      para recuperável ou
      F
      para fatal.
      Por exemplo:
      00017,R 00018,F
  2. Especifique o caminho completo e o nome do arquivo do arquivo de ações corretivas personalizado no arquivo de configuração DBMOVER do sistema de destino. Use a instrução para seu banco de dados, como:
    DB2_ERRORFILE=
    path_filename
    ORA_ERRORFILE=
    path_filename
    MSS_ERRORFILE=
    path_filename
Depois de o arquivo de ações corretivas ser definido, o PowerExchange usa as especificações do código de erro personalizado em vez do tratamento de erros padrão. O PowerExchange processa quaisquer códigos de erro que você não especificar no arquivo de ações corretivas como erro recuperável.